What are the properties of Vibranium?
Unlike the ten rings, Vibranium is extreme and flexible metal. It can be used to make clothes, weapons, ships, and accessories. It can absorb and store kinetic energy. Like rings, it can use its stored energy as a missile, in this case, like a shotgun. Due to its properties, almost nothing can ruin it.
That said, it still has some weaknesses. In addition to sound, some metals can overwhelm and destroy Vibranium.
